Angel's Son
"Angel's Son" is a song written by Clint Lowery and Lajon Witherspoon of Sevendust and performed by Witherspoon, fellow Sevendust members (drummer Morgan Rose and guitarist/vocalist Clint Lowery) and ex-Snot band member (now ex-Sevendust guitarist) Sonny Mayo, for the post-mortem compilation CD in honor of Snot founding vocalist James Lynn Strait known as Strait Up.

The Snot version of the song, credited to "Strait Up featuring Lajon" peaked at number 15 on the Billboard Modern Rock Tracks chart and number 11 on the Billboard Mainstream Rock Tracks chart. Sevendust recorded a studio version of the song for their 2001 album, Animosity.
